This series aims at providing support for Raspberry Pi 4's PCIe
controller, which is also shared with the Broadcom STB family of
devices.

There was a previous attempt to upstream this some years ago[1] but was
blocked as most STB PCIe integrations have a sparse DMA mapping[2] which
is something currently not supported by the kernel.  Luckily this is not
the case for the Raspberry Pi 4.

Note that the driver code is to be based on top of Rob Herring's series
simplifying inbound and outbound range parsing.

Some users need to make sure their rounding function accepts and returns
64bit long variables regardless of the architecture. Sadly
roundup/rounddown_pow_two() takes and returns unsigned longs. Create a
new generic 64bit variant of the function and cleanup rougue custom
implementations.

diff --git a/include/linux/log2.h b/include/linux/log2.h
index 83a4a3ca3e8a..db12d92ab6eb 100644
--- a/include/linux/log2.h
+++ b/include/linux/log2.h
@@ -67,6 +67,24 @@ unsigned long __rounddown_pow_of_two(unsigned long n)
 	return 1UL << (fls_long(n) - 1);
 }
 
+/**
+ * __roundup_pow_of_two64() - round 64bit value up to nearest power of two
+ * @n: value to round up
+ */
+static inline __attribute__((const)) __u64 __roundup_pow_of_two64(__u64 n)
+{
+	return 1UL << fls64(n - 1);
+}
+
+/**
+ * __rounddown_pow_of_two64() - round 64bit value down to nearest power of two
+ * @n: value to round down
+ */
+static inline __attribute__((const)) __u64 __rounddown_pow_of_two64(__u64 n)
+{
+	return 1UL << (fls64(n) - 1);
+}
+
 /**
  * const_ilog2 - log base 2 of 32-bit or a 64-bit constant unsigned value
  * @n: parameter
@@ -194,6 +212,40 @@ unsigned long __rounddown_pow_of_two(unsigned long n)
 	__rounddown_pow_of_two(n)		\
  )
 
+/**
+ * roundup_pow_of_two64 - round the given 64bit value up to nearest power of
+ * two
+ * @n: parameter
+ *
+ * round the given value up to the nearest power of two
+ * - the result is undefined when n == 0
+ * - this can be used to initialise global variables from constant data
+ */
+#define roundup_pow_of_two64(n)			\
+(						\
+	__builtin_constant_p(n) ? (		\
+		(n == 1) ? 1 :			\
+		(1UL << (ilog2((n) - 1) + 1))	\
+				   ) :		\
+	__roundup_pow_of_two64(n)		\
+)
+
+/**
+ * rounddown_pow_of_two64 - round the given 64bit value down to nearest power
+ * of two
+ * @n: parameter
+ *
+ * round the given value down to the nearest power of two
+ * - the result is undefined when n == 0
+ * - this can be used to initialise global variables from constant data
+ */
+#define rounddown_pow_of_two64(n)		\
+(						\
+	__builtin_constant_p(n) ? (		\
+		(1UL << ilog2(n))) :		\
+	__rounddown_pow_of_two64(n)		\
+)
+
 static inline __attribute_const__
 int __order_base_2(unsigned long n)
 {
